There were many reason's for me leaving SONAR 4 and moving on to SONAR 5: In no particular order, but these are new features that I have already used and will continue to use, in my projects: Perfect Space convolution VST plugin Updated MIDI FX plugins Clip-Based FX Track Templates 64-bit double precision mix engine Support for 32bit float files 64bit wave file export Roland V-Vocal Track Icons Per Track Layer Mute/Solo Inline Audio/MIDI Bus & Synth Waveform preview Dockable windows Track & Bus Peak Markers New Key bindings (like Track View) Ability to use files with different bit depths in the same project Ability to create fade ins/outs on multiple tracks at once Interleave indicator in FX bins New non-segmented meters
